Who it's for
- Campers who prefer both ground coffee and convenient pods
- Existing Makita tool owners with compatible 18V batteries
- Outdoor adventurers needing rugged, portable brewing equipment
Who should skip it
- Impatient morning coffee drinkers needing a quick caffeine fix
- Users planning to brew for multiple people throughout the day
- Groups requiring large-batch coffee production for breakfast
Performance breakdown
Portability
Cordless design makes it an effortless companion for remote outdoor excursions.
Battery Integration
Seamlessly leverages existing Makita 18V LXT batteries for convenient power.
Brew Speed
Five minutes per cup is acceptable but slower than manual methods.
Versatility
Flexible design handles both ground coffee and single-serve pods easily.
Brew Capacity
Three cups per charge limits use for larger camping groups.
Maintenance
Permanent filter eliminates the need for carrying extra paper supplies.
Key Specs
Power Source
18V LXT Battery System
Brew Capacity
Up to 3 five-ounce cups per charge
Filter Type
Permanent Drip Filter
Compatibility
Ground Coffee or Single-Serve Packs
Dimensions
9.56"D x 8.56"W x 7.38"H
Weight
4.49 pounds
Brew Time
5 minutes per 5 oz. cup
